Kangxi Dictionary

Zi Collection, Middle Volume Radical: Bird (niǎo) Page 437, Entry 04 Pronounced qiáng (falling tone) A type of bird. The "Fangyan (Fangyan)" by Yang Xiong records that in the Guilin region, chickens are called. Sometimes written with the bird radical.
